1 |
- {"ast":null,"code":"'use strict';\n\nObject.defineProperty(exports, '__esModule', {\n value: true\n});\nexports.test = exports.serialize = exports.default = void 0;\nvar _ansiRegex = _interopRequireDefault(require('ansi-regex'));\nvar _ansiStyles = _interopRequireDefault(require('ansi-styles'));\nfunction _interopRequireDefault(obj) {\n return obj && obj.__esModule ? obj : {\n default: obj\n };\n}\n\n/**\n * Copyright (c) Facebook, Inc. and its affiliates. All Rights Reserved.\n *\n * This source code is licensed under the MIT license found in the\n * LICENSE file in the root directory of this source tree.\n */\nconst toHumanReadableAnsi = text => text.replace((0, _ansiRegex.default)(), match => {\n switch (match) {\n case _ansiStyles.default.red.close:\n case _ansiStyles.default.green.close:\n case _ansiStyles.default.cyan.close:\n case _ansiStyles.default.gray.close:\n case _ansiStyles.default.white.close:\n case _ansiStyles.default.yellow.close:\n case _ansiStyles.default.bgRed.close:\n case _ansiStyles.default.bgGreen.close:\n case _ansiStyles.default.bgYellow.close:\n case _ansiStyles.default.inverse.close:\n case _ansiStyles.default.dim.close:\n case _ansiStyles.default.bold.close:\n case _ansiStyles.default.reset.open:\n case _ansiStyles.default.reset.close:\n return '</>';\n case _ansiStyles.default.red.open:\n return '<red>';\n case _ansiStyles.default.green.open:\n return '<green>';\n case _ansiStyles.default.cyan.open:\n return '<cyan>';\n case _ansiStyles.default.gray.open:\n return '<gray>';\n case _ansiStyles.default.white.open:\n return '<white>';\n case _ansiStyles.default.yellow.open:\n return '<yellow>';\n case _ansiStyles.default.bgRed.open:\n return '<bgRed>';\n case _ansiStyles.default.bgGreen.open:\n return '<bgGreen>';\n case _ansiStyles.default.bgYellow.open:\n return '<bgYellow>';\n case _ansiStyles.default.inverse.open:\n return '<inverse>';\n case _ansiStyles.default.dim.open:\n return '<dim>';\n case _ansiStyles.default.bold.open:\n return '<bold>';\n default:\n return '';\n }\n});\nconst test = val => typeof val === 'string' && !!val.match((0, _ansiRegex.default)());\nexports.test = test;\nconst serialize = (val, config, indentation, depth, refs, printer) => printer(toHumanReadableAnsi(val), config, indentation, depth, refs);\nexports.serialize = serialize;\nconst plugin = {\n serialize,\n test\n};\nvar _default = plugin;\nexports.default = _default;","map":{"version":3,"names":["Object","defineProperty","exports","value","test","serialize","default","_ansiRegex","_interopRequireDefault","require","_ansiStyles","obj","__esModule","toHumanReadableAnsi","text","replace","match","red","close","green","cyan","gray","white","yellow","bgRed","bgGreen","bgYellow","inverse","dim","bold","reset","open","val","config","indentation","depth","refs","printer","plugin","_default"],"sources":["/Users/max_liu/max_liu/company/tools_auto_pt/node_modules/pretty-format/build/plugins/ConvertAnsi.js"],"sourcesContent":["'use strict';\n\nObject.defineProperty(exports, '__esModule', {\n value: true\n});\nexports.test = exports.serialize = exports.default = void 0;\n\nvar _ansiRegex = _interopRequireDefault(require('ansi-regex'));\n\nvar _ansiStyles = _interopRequireDefault(require('ansi-styles'));\n\nfunction _interopRequireDefault(obj) {\n return obj && obj.__esModule ? obj : {default: obj};\n}\n\n/**\n * Copyright (c) Facebook, Inc. and its affiliates. All Rights Reserved.\n *\n * This source code is licensed under the MIT license found in the\n * LICENSE file in the root directory of this source tree.\n */\nconst toHumanReadableAnsi = text =>\n text.replace((0, _ansiRegex.default)(), match => {\n switch (match) {\n case _ansiStyles.default.red.close:\n case _ansiStyles.default.green.close:\n case _ansiStyles.default.cyan.close:\n case _ansiStyles.default.gray.close:\n case _ansiStyles.default.white.close:\n case _ansiStyles.default.yellow.close:\n case _ansiStyles.default.bgRed.close:\n case _ansiStyles.default.bgGreen.close:\n case _ansiStyles.default.bgYellow.close:\n case _ansiStyles.default.inverse.close:\n case _ansiStyles.default.dim.close:\n case _ansiStyles.default.bold.close:\n case _ansiStyles.default.reset.open:\n case _ansiStyles.default.reset.close:\n return '</>';\n\n case _ansiStyles.default.red.open:\n return '<red>';\n\n case _ansiStyles.default.green.open:\n return '<green>';\n\n case _ansiStyles.default.cyan.open:\n return '<cyan>';\n\n case _ansiStyles.default.gray.open:\n return '<gray>';\n\n case _ansiStyles.default.white.open:\n return '<white>';\n\n case _ansiStyles.default.yellow.open:\n return '<yellow>';\n\n case _ansiStyles.default.bgRed.open:\n return '<bgRed>';\n\n case _ansiStyles.default.bgGreen.open:\n return '<bgGreen>';\n\n case _ansiStyles.default.bgYellow.open:\n return '<bgYellow>';\n\n case _ansiStyles.default.inverse.open:\n return '<inverse>';\n\n case _ansiStyles.default.dim.open:\n return '<dim>';\n\n case _ansiStyles.default.bold.open:\n return '<bold>';\n\n default:\n return '';\n }\n });\n\nconst test = val =>\n typeof val === 'string' && !!val.match((0, _ansiRegex.default)());\n\nexports.test = test;\n\nconst serialize = (val, config, indentation, depth, refs, printer) =>\n printer(toHumanReadableAnsi(val), config, indentation, depth, refs);\n\nexports.serialize = serialize;\nconst plugin = {\n serialize,\n test\n};\nvar _default = plugin;\nexports.default = _default;\n"],"mappings":"AAAA,YAAY;;AAEZA,MAAM,CAACC,cAAc,CAACC,OAAO,EAAE,YAAY,EAAE;EAC3CC,KAAK,EAAE;AACT,CAAC,CAAC;AACFD,OAAO,CAACE,IAAI,GAAGF,OAAO,CAACG,SAAS,GAAGH,OAAO,CAACI,OAAO,GAAG,KAAK,CAAC;AAE3D,IAAIC,UAAU,GAAGC,sBAAsB,CAACC,OAAO,CAAC,YAAY,CAAC,CAAC;AAE9D,IAAIC,WAAW,GAAGF,sBAAsB,CAACC,OAAO,CAAC,aAAa,CAAC,CAAC;AAEhE,SAASD,sBAAsBA,CAACG,GAAG,EAAE;EACnC,OAAOA,GAAG,IAAIA,GAAG,CAACC,UAAU,GAAGD,GAAG,GAAG;IAACL,OAAO,EAAEK;EAAG,CAAC;AACrD;;AAEA;AACA;AACA;AACA;AACA;AACA;AACA,MAAME,mBAAmB,GAAGC,IAAI,IAC9BA,IAAI,CAACC,OAAO,CAAC,CAAC,CAAC,EAAER,UAAU,CAACD,OAAO,EAAE,CAAC,EAAEU,KAAK,IAAI;EAC/C,QAAQA,KAAK;IACX,KAAKN,WAAW,CAACJ,OAAO,CAACW,GAAG,CAACC,KAAK;IAClC,KAAKR,WAAW,CAACJ,OAAO,CAACa,KAAK,CAACD,KAAK;IACpC,KAAKR,WAAW,CAACJ,OAAO,CAACc,IAAI,CAACF,KAAK;IACnC,KAAKR,WAAW,CAACJ,OAAO,CAACe,IAAI,CAACH,KAAK;IACnC,KAAKR,WAAW,CAACJ,OAAO,CAACgB,KAAK,CAACJ,KAAK;IACpC,KAAKR,WAAW,CAACJ,OAAO,CAACiB,MAAM,CAACL,KAAK;IACrC,KAAKR,WAAW,CAACJ,OAAO,CAACkB,KAAK,CAACN,KAAK;IACpC,KAAKR,WAAW,CAACJ,OAAO,CAACmB,OAAO,CAACP,KAAK;IACtC,KAAKR,WAAW,CAACJ,OAAO,CAACoB,QAAQ,CAACR,KAAK;IACvC,KAAKR,WAAW,CAACJ,OAAO,CAACqB,OAAO,CAACT,KAAK;IACtC,KAAKR,WAAW,CAACJ,OAAO,CAACsB,GAAG,CAACV,KAAK;IAClC,KAAKR,WAAW,CAACJ,OAAO,CAACuB,IAAI,CAACX,KAAK;IACnC,KAAKR,WAAW,CAACJ,OAAO,CAACwB,KAAK,CAACC,IAAI;IACnC,KAAKrB,WAAW,CAACJ,OAAO,CAACwB,KAAK,CAACZ,KAAK;MAClC,OAAO,KAAK;IAEd,KAAKR,WAAW,CAACJ,OAAO,CAACW,GAAG,CAACc,IAAI;MAC/B,OAAO,OAAO;IAEhB,KAAKrB,WAAW,CAACJ,OAAO,CAACa,KAAK,CAACY,IAAI;MACjC,OAAO,SAAS;IAElB,KAAKrB,WAAW,CAACJ,OAAO,CAACc,IAAI,CAACW,IAAI;MAChC,OAAO,QAAQ;IAEjB,KAAKrB,WAAW,CAACJ,OAAO,CAACe,IAAI,CAACU,IAAI;MAChC,OAAO,QAAQ;IAEjB,KAAKrB,WAAW,CAACJ,OAAO,CAACgB,KAAK,CAACS,IAAI;MACjC,OAAO,SAAS;IAElB,KAAKrB,WAAW,CAACJ,OAAO,CAACiB,MAAM,CAACQ,IAAI;MAClC,OAAO,UAAU;IAEnB,KAAKrB,WAAW,CAACJ,OAAO,CAACkB,KAAK,CAACO,IAAI;MACjC,OAAO,SAAS;IAElB,KAAKrB,WAAW,CAACJ,OAAO,CAACmB,OAAO,CAACM,IAAI;MACnC,OAAO,WAAW;IAEpB,KAAKrB,WAAW,CAACJ,OAAO,CAACoB,QAAQ,CAACK,IAAI;MACpC,OAAO,YAAY;IAErB,KAAKrB,WAAW,CAACJ,OAAO,CAACqB,OAAO,CAACI,IAAI;MACnC,OAAO,WAAW;IAEpB,KAAKrB,WAAW,CAACJ,OAAO,CAACsB,GAAG,CAACG,IAAI;MAC/B,OAAO,OAAO;IAEhB,KAAKrB,WAAW,CAACJ,OAAO,CAACuB,IAAI,CAACE,IAAI;MAChC,OAAO,QAAQ;IAEjB;MACE,OAAO,EAAE;EACb;AACF,CAAC,CAAC;AAEJ,MAAM3B,IAAI,GAAG4B,GAAG,IACd,OAAOA,GAAG,KAAK,QAAQ,IAAI,CAAC,CAACA,GAAG,CAAChB,KAAK,CAAC,CAAC,CAAC,EAAET,UAAU,CAACD,OAAO,EAAE,CAAC,CAAC;AAEnEJ,OAAO,CAACE,IAAI,GAAGA,IAAI;AAEnB,MAAMC,SAAS,GAAGA,CAAC2B,GAAG,EAAEC,MAAM,EAAEC,WAAW,EAAEC,KAAK,EAAEC,IAAI,EAAEC,OAAO,KAC/DA,OAAO,CAACxB,mBAAmB,CAACmB,GAAG,CAAC,EAAEC,MAAM,EAAEC,WAAW,EAAEC,KAAK,EAAEC,IAAI,CAAC;AAErElC,OAAO,CAACG,SAAS,GAAGA,SAAS;AAC7B,MAAMiC,MAAM,GAAG;EACbjC,SAAS;EACTD;AACF,CAAC;AACD,IAAImC,QAAQ,GAAGD,MAAM;AACrBpC,OAAO,CAACI,OAAO,GAAGiC,QAAQ","ignoreList":[]},"metadata":{},"sourceType":"script","externalDependencies":[]}
|